Apple Brined Pork Steaks Recipe

Here is a Pork Steak recipe that’s packed with flavor. If you’re not familiar with “pork steak” it’s basically a sliced Boston Butt. I shot a video of this recipe… Most any butcher will slice the pork butt for you just tell them you want it cut into pork steaks. I get them cut about ¾” thick, and an average …

Smoked “Sirloin Tip” Recipe

I started out searching for a Tri Tip roast, but in my part of the country it can be a challenge to find. What I did come across was piece of beef called a Sirloin Tip Roast. This cut comes off the cow right beside the Tri Tip section (hence: Tri Tip’s Cousin), but it’s actually part of the Bottom …
